Buying Guide: Key Considerations For 48RE Governor Upgrades
- Compatibility: Confirm the exact transmission model, year, and vehicle configuration to match the listed interchange parts. 48RE families share common parts, but exact fitment varies by year and revision.
- Component Scope: Decide between a single transducer replacement or a full valve body/solenoid kit. Complete kits can reduce multiple trips to the garage but may require more complex installation.
- Quality And Interchangeability: Look for listings that provide multiple part numbers and clear compatibility notes. This reduces risk when sourcing used vehicles or aftermarket replacements.
- Installation Effort: Some upgrades are straightforward swaps, while others may involve valve body access and careful calibration. Assess your mechanical comfort level or plan for professional service if needed.
- Rail And Filtration: A good kit should include a gasket, filter, and seals. Clean hydraulic passages are critical for accurate pressure readings and reliable shifts.
- Long-Term Reliability: Consider parts from brands with a track record of ECM/TCM compatibility and stable operation under high temperature and pressure conditions.
- Cost-Benefit: Weigh the price of a kit against potential labor savings, reduce risk of future failures, and the expected improvement in shifting quality and idle stability.
- DIY vs Professional: If you lack transmission experience, a professional installation can prevent misalignment, leaks, or sensor damage that could otherwise lead to more serious issues.
In choosing a 48RE governor pressure transducer upgrade, balance the breadth of compatibility, included components, and installation complexity. A properly selected kit can restore smooth, precise shifting and extend the life of the transmission by maintaining accurate hydraulic pressure control.
